1* PREVENTION OF CHEMOTHERAPY-INDUCED MENOPAUSE BY TEMPORARY OVARIAN

SUPPRESSION WITH TRIPTORELIN IN YOUNG, EARLY BREAST CANCER PATIENTS. RESULTS OF THE PHASE III GIM6-PROMISE STUDY

Del Mastro L., Boni L., Michelotti A., Venturini M., Gamucci T., Olmeo N., Giordano M., Garrone O.,

Giraudi S., Bighin C., Levaggi A., De Laurentiis M., Aitini E., Nuzzo F., Pronzato P. on behalf of GIM group

Background. To evaluate the role of temporary ovarian sup- pression with triptorelin (T) in preventing chemotherapy-induced menopause, a phase III randomized study was carried out in pre- menopausal breast cancer (BC) patients.

Methods. Main eligibility criteria: stage I-III premenopausal BC patients candidate for adjuvant or neo-adjuvant chemothera- py (CT); age 18 to 45; hormone receptor status positive or nega- tive. Patients were randomized to Arm A (CT alone) or Arm B (CT + T). T (supplied by Ipsen, Italy) was given every 4 weeks during all CT cycles. Allowed CT regimens: CEF or EC (cy- clophosphamide; Epirubicin; Fluorouracil); A (doxorubicin) C;

CEF or EC followed by paclitaxel or docetaxel; A or E followed by CMF; CMF. Pts with HR+ tumor received tamoxifen after CT.

Primary endpoint: incidence of early menopause (defined by postmenopausal levels of both FSH and estradiol (E2) and no menstrual activity) 1 yr after the end of CT. Study design: multi- center, open-label, randomized, phase III trial. Assuming an inci- dence of permanent menopause of 60%, for alpha = 0.05 (2- sided) and beta =0.1 (90% power), 140 pts per arm were needed to detect a 20% absolute reduction in CT+T arm.

Results. From Oct 2003 to Jan 2008, 281 pts were random- ized: 133 in arm A and 148 in arm B. In both arms median age was 39 and median number of CT cycles was 6. Median cumula- tive dose of C was 3840 mg (0-6930) in arm A and 3940 (0- 7200) in arm B. One year after CT, early menopause was ob- served in 43 pts (32.3%; 95% CI 25-41) in arm A and in 20 pts (13.5%; 95% CI 80-91) in arm B (p = .0002), with a 19% ab- solute reduction (95% CI 8-29) in early menopause development.

Resumption of menstrual activity and/or premenopausal E2 lev- els was observed in 77 pts (58%; 95% CI 49-66) in arm A and in 114 pts (77%; 95% CI 69-83) in arm B (p = .006). Logistic re- gression analysis confirmed that treatment with T was indepen- dently associate with a higher probability of ovarian function preservation (p = .001).

Conclusions. Temporary ovarian suppression with T during CT is associated with a significant increase in ovarian function preservation in BC pts.

2* TRIPLETS VERSUS DOUBLETS WITH OR WITHOUT CISPLATIN IN THE FIRST-LINE TREATMENT OF STAGE IIIB-IV NON-SMALL CELL LUNG CANCER (NSCLC) PATIENTS: FINAL CLINICALAND BIOMARKER RESULTS OF THE “FAST”

MULTICENTER RANDOMIZED GOIRC STUDY Ardizzoni A.1, Tiseo M.1, Baldini E.3, Boni L.4, Recchia F.5, Bordi P.1, Rindi G.6, Barone C.7, Grossi F.8, Manzione L.9, Matano E.10, Marini G.11, Labianca R.12, Di Costanzo F.13, Zanelli F.2, Prochilo T.14, Boni C.2on behalf of GOIRC investigators

Background. The FAST study is a 2x2 factorial trial in first- line treatment of advanced NSCLC addressing two questions: (1) the role of replacing cisplatin (P) with a non-platinum agent, vi- norelbine (N), (2) the role of adding a third agent, ifosfamide (I), in a chemotherapy doublet based on gemcitabine (G). Primary endpoint was overall survival (OS). We have also examined the interaction between ERCC1/BRCA1 expression and treatment in a subgroup of patients with available archive tumor material.

Methods. Stage IIIB-IV NSCLC patients were randomized to one of four arms: GP, GN, GIP or GIN. Two comparisons were performed: (1) N-containing vs P-containing regimens and (2) I- triplets vs non-I doublets. We used immunohistochemistry (IHC) to determine ERCC1 (clone 8F1) and BRCA1 (clone MS110) ex- pression in histological specimens.

Results. 433 patients were randomized. As to comparison (1), RR was 24% vs 31% (OR: 0.72; 95% CI: 0.47-1.10; p = 0.124), PFS 4.6 vs 6.4 months (HR: 1.26; 95% CI: 1.04-1.53; p = 0.020) and OS 10.3 vs 10.3 months (HR: 1.23; 95% CI: 1.01-1.49; p = 0.044) for N-containing vs P-containing regimens, respectively.

As to comparison (2), no clinically and statistically significant differences were observed. Grade 3-4 anaemia, leucopenia and thrombocytopenia were significantly more frequent in P-contain- ing regimens; only grade 3-4 leucopenia was more common in I- containing triplets. Concerning non-haematological toxicity, grade 3-4 nausea-vomiting, alopecia and neurological toxicity were significantly increased in P-containing regimens. Tumor samples were collected from 111 patients. Overall, ERCC1-nega- tive patients showed better RR (OR: 0.25, p = 0.017), PFS (HR:

1.58, p = 0.021) and OS (HR: 1.66, p = 0.012) compared to ER- CC1-positive patients, with significant interaction with P vs N type of treatment only in terms of response rate (p = 0.076) but not of PFS or OS. Overall, BRCA1 positive patients showed bet- ter, although not statistically significant, outcomes without any interaction with P vs N type of treatment.

Conclusions. The FAST trial is the first single prospective randomized trial confirming a slight superiority of P-containing regimens in PFS and OS over P-free chemotherapy. This trial fur- ther confirms that the addiction of a third chemotherapy agent (I) to a standard doublet does not improve treatment outcome. Final- ly, the biomarker sub-study demonstrates the prognostic role of ERCC1 and BRCA1 expression in advanced NSCLC patients treated with chemotherapy; however, both markers do not appear to affect the added clinical benefit derived from cisplatin use.

Background. In a placebo-controlled trial, erlotinib prolonged survival of unselected advanced non-small cell lung cancer (NSCLC) patients not eligible for further chemotherapy. Two phase 2 studies suggested that first-line treatment with erlotinib might be a valid alternative to chemotherapy.

Methods. An independent phase 3 trial was designed to test whether overall survival in the experimental arm, first-line er- lotinib (150 mg/d po) followed at progression by cisplatin + gem- citabine (cisplatin 80 mg/m² d1 + gemcitabine 1200 mg/m² dd1&8, q3w), was not inferior than in the standard sequence (first-line cisplatin + gemcitabine, second-line erlotinib). Stage IV/IIIb (with supraclavicular nodes or pleural effusion) NSCLC patients, PS 0-1, were eligible. With a 1.25 upper limit of 95% CI of hazard ratio (HR) of death, 80% power, 0.025 1-sided alpha, a sample size of 900 patients was calculated. Secondary endpoints:

progression-free survival, response, toxicity, quality of life, cost- efficacy analysis, correlative studies on tumor and blood sam- ples.

Results. From December 2006 to November 2009, 760 pa- tients were randomized, 380 in each arm, 612 in Italy, 148 in Canada. Baseline characteristics were balanced between arms.

Median age (range) was 62 (27-81); females were 256 (33.7%);

422 (55.5%) patients had adenocarcinoma; 157 (20.6%) were never smokers; 24 (3.2%) were East-Asian. At the planned inter- im analysis done after 340 deaths (half of the events required for final analysis), HR of death in the experimental arm was 1.40 (95% CI 1.13-1.73), p = 0.002; the boundary of study interrup- tion for inferiority was crossed. Median survival was 10.8 months in the standard vs 7.7 in the experimental arm. There was no heterogeneity across gender, smoking habit, and histotype subgroups. The IDMC recommended early study termination and cross-over to cisplatin + gemcitabine was offered to patients re- ceiving first-line erlotinib.

Conclusions. In unselected patients with advanced NSCLC, first-line erlotinib followed at progression by cisplatin + gemc- itabine was significantly inferior in terms of overall survival than the standard reverse sequence. Partially supported by Roche. Eu- dract #2005-005968-90; NCT00349219.

Background. After the discovery that nuclear matrix (NM) di- rects the spatial organization of DNA transcription and replica- tion, there has been an increasing interest in studying NM changes associated with malignant transformation. We have pre- viously shown (Prostate, 55: 259-264, 2003) that significant changes in NM proteins (NMP) expression correlate with Glea- son score and the risk of biochemical relapse in PCa patients.

Methods. High-resolution two-dimensional gel electrophore- sis was used to analyze the NMP of PCa specimens obtained from 103 patients undergoing retropubic prostatectomy. The cor- relation between the expression of identified proteins with the risk of biochemical relapse and death was investigated on a retro- spective basis.

Results. 3 proteins with different MW and isoelectric point were confirmed to correlate with increasing tumor stage and ded- ifferentiation. After MS characterization, NMP6 was found to correspond to heterogeneous nuclear ribonucleoprotein K (hn- RNP K), an ubiquitous protein which is over expressed in many human tumors, while NMPs 7 and 8 were found to correspond to distinct CK10 fragments. After a median f-up time of 132 mos (95% CI: 122.0-143.0), 51 biochemical progressions (PSA> 0.4 ng/ml) and 20 deaths were recorded. As it is shown below, lack of expression of these proteins was associated with the best out- come, while the expression of all of them or of proteins NM6 and 8 correlated with the poorest results.

(11)

Conclusions. This study confirms that PCa progression is re- lated to profound changes in NMP expression patterns, which are associated with poor prognostic features and with a significantly increased risk of biochemical failure and death. The co-expres- sion of NMP6 and 8 appears to be required to trigger the amplifi- cation of onco-genes or the silencing of tumor-suppressor genes involved in PCa progression. The potential usefulness of this mi- ni signature either as prognostic indicators or as novel therapeutic target represents an interesting field of research.

The results of adjuvant chemotherapy (CHT) in previous stud- ies using a variety of CHT regimens are controversial; however, several meta-analyses demonstrated a clinically small, but signif- icant benefit with CHT. ITACA-S trial is a no-profit, open-label, randomized, multicenter phase III study aimed at comparing two adjuvant CHT treatments incorporate newer generations agents.

Patients (pts) radically resected for gastric cancer, with ≥D1-lym- phadenectomy, node involvement (pN+) or pN0 with pT2b-3-4;

within 3-8 weeks after surgery were eligible. Treatment consisted in CPT-11 180 mg/m2on d1, LV 100 mg/m2on d1-2, 5-FU 400- 600 mg/m2on d1-2, q 14; for 4 cycles (FOLFIRI regimen) fol- lowed by docetaxel 75 mg/m2on d1, cisplatin 75 mg/m2on d1, q 21; for 3 cycles (arm A) versus LV 100 mg/m2on d1-2, 5-FU 400-600 mg/m2on d1-2, q 14 for 9 administrations (arm B). Pri- mary endpoint was disease free survival. The superiority hypoth- esis required 636 events to detect a hazard ratio of 0.80, with 2- sided 5% significance level and a power of 80%. Between Febru- ary 2005 and August 2009, 1106 pts were enrolled by 123 Italian centers. Major violations were documented for 6 pts, therefore 1100 pts (537 arm A/563 arm B) were analyzed. By December 2009 with a median follow-up of 20 months, 367 events, 58% of the number required, occurred. Data on tolerability and compli- ance are available for 96% of pts. Post-operative treatment was completed in 74% pts (arm A) and 84% pts (arm B). The main grade 3/4 toxicity recorded were neutropenia 45% and 9%, leukopenia 17% and 1%, diarrhea 11% and 3%, asthenia 13%

and 3% for arm A and B, respectively. Sequential regimen was associated with a worse tolerability, but showed to be feasible in adjuvant setting. Pts are still being followed-up to assess efficacy.

Capecitabine, irinotecan and bevacizumab (BEV) are active agents in the treatment of mCRC. Conventional chemotherapy (CT) has shown an anti-angiogenic effect when administered con- tinuously by low doses with no interruptions so adding anti VEGF agent increases this effect. Here we describe open label, multicen- ter, phase II study randomizing pts to receive: capecitabine 1000 mg/m2bid days 2→15 + irinotecan 240 mg/m2day 1+ BEV 7.5 mg/kg day 1 q3w (arm A), or capecitabine 1250 mg/m2bid days 1→14 + BEV 7.5 mg/kg day 1 q3w (arm B) or capecitabine 650 mg/m2bid continuously + BEV 7.5 mg/kg day 1 q3w (arm C). Pts in arm A or B received up to 6 cycles, and in case of OR or SD were treated with BEV alone until PD. Pts in arm C received both drugs until PD. The primary objective was to demonstrate non-in- feriority between the three regimens in terms of progression free survival (PFS). Secondary objectives were to evaluate the safety profile, response rate, response duration, time to treatment failure, and overall survival. From 6/2005 to 6/2007, a total of 306 pts were randomized by 45 Italian Centers, arm A:101, arm B: 102 and arm C:103 (median age: 62, 61 and 61 yrs respectively, of whom 77, 75 and 78% were <70 yrs). PS 0-1 was recorded in the 84, 93 and 83% of pts. Fifty-four, 53 and 66% of pts resulted metastatic or lo- cally advanced at the diagnosis. Only liver or pulmonary disease was recorded in 42, 38 and 39% of pts. After a median follow-up of about 20 months, PFS was 8.5, 7.8 and 7.1 months resp ectively.

ORR was 46%, 30% and 31%. Most common grade 3/4 side ef- fects were neutropenia (A: 51% - B: 2%); diarrhoea (A: 45% - B:

8% - C: 13%) and HFS (A: 4% - B: 42% - C: 57%).

Conclusions. The overall data show the efficacy of capecitabine + BEV regimens mainly when irinotecan is included.

Background. The aim of this phase II study was to assess the activity of preoperative external radiotherapy combined with panitumumab, oxaliplatin and 5-fluorouracil in locally advanced rectal cancer patients (pts).

Materials and methods. Pts entering the study had histologi- cally-proven rectal adenocarcinoma, cT3N+ or cT4N-/+ stage, with location <12 cm from the anal margin. Panitumumab was administered at a dose of 6 mg/kg IV, 2 weeks before the start of chemoradiotherapy, and then in combination with chemoradio- therapy, 3 times every 2 weeks. 5-fluorouracil and oxaliplatin were administered according to the established STAR-01 Study schedule (oxaliplatin 60 mg/m2IV weekly, six times, 1 h after the panitumumab infusion, and 5-fluorouracil 225 mg/m2/day contin- uous infusion IV days 1-38). Radiotherapy was delivered at a dose of 50.4 Gy in daily fractions of 1.8 Gy. Rectal surgery was performed 7-8 weeks after the end of neoadjuvant treatment.

Eight courses of adjuvant chemotherapy with FOLFOX4 plus panitumumab at the dose of 6 mg/kg, every 2 weeks, were given post-surgery. The primary endpoint was a complete pathological response rate (ypT0N0) (Fleming’s single-stage design rejected the null hypothesis ypT0N0 ≤ 24%).

Results. Sixty eligible pts were enrolled from February 2007 to October 2009. Pt characteristics were males 40 (66.7%), fe- males 20 (33.3%); median age 59 (37-73); clinical stage: T3 71.7%, T4 20.8%, Tx 7.5%, N- 15.7%, N+ 76.5%, Nx 7.8%. Five pts did not undergo surgery: 2 pts for disease progression during the neoadjuvant treatment, 1 pt died for toxicity (diarrhea) corre- lated to treatment, and 2 pts for refusal. Fifty-five (91.7%) pts underwent surgery and were evaluable for pathological response.

Pathological complete response (ypT0N0) was 21.1% (95% CI, 10.4 to 31.6%) observed in 12/57 pts (55 resected + 2 progres- sion disease pts). Pathological downstaging occurred in 33/57 pts (57.9%). Grade 3-4 toxicity during neoadjuvant treatment was di- arrhea 40.0%, cutaneous toxicity 23.7%, nausea 5.1%, asthenia 3.4%, anorexia 3.4%, neutropenia 1.7%, vomiting 1.7%.

Conclusions. The primary endpoint is not reached in the Starpan Study. However, in this study the addition of panitu- mumab to 5-fluorouracil/oxaliplatin chemoradiotherapy showed a higher pathological complete response rate in comparison to the results of other previous neoadjuvant rectal cancer clinical trials based on anti-EGFR monoclonal antibodies. This panitumumab combination treatment is associated with high incidence of grade 3-4 diarrhea.

Background. Activating mutations of KRAS oncogene are an established predictive biomarker of resistance to anti-EGFR ther- apies in advanced colorectal cancer. Other authors demonstrated that overall survival of oxaliplatin/5FU and irinotecan/5FU-treat- ed patients was not affected by KRAS mutational status. Howev- er, it is well known that the combination of an anti-EGFR therapy with oxaliplatin (and not with irinotecan) causes a significant worse outcome in mutated KRAS patients. We are supposing that KRAS mutational status could also affect response to oxaliplatin.

Patients and methods. We performed a retrospective analysis of 76 patients with metastatic colorectal cancer, in which KRAS mutational status (codon 12, 13, 14, 21 and 23) was determined in the view of an anti-EGFR therapy. All patients received an ox- aliplatin/5FU regimen (FOLFOX-6 schedule) and an irinote- can/5FU regimen (FOLFIRI schedule) ± bevacizumab, in first or second line therapy. We retrospective analyzed the efficacy of the FOLFOX-6 schedule in terms of response rate and progression free survival; then, we compared these parameters of effective- ness according to KRAS status. Person chi-square and log-rank test were respectively used to determine statistical sygnificance.

Results. All patients were in excellent conditions. Perfor- mance Status (ECOG) was 0 in all patients. Among 76 patients, 34 (45%) were KRAS wild-type (wtKRAS) and 42 (55%) were KRAS mutated (mKRAS). Median age was 64 years for wtKRAS and 62 years for mKRAS. Most patients were male, both in wtKRAS population 22 (65%) and in the mutated one 24 (69%). Considering wtKRAS population, 16 patients received FOLFOX as first-line therapy and 18 patients as second-line treatment. In the mKRAS patients, 25 received FOLFOX as front-line and 17 as second-line. One Complete Response (CR), 6 Partial Response (PR), 16 Stable Disease (SD) and 11 Progres- sion Disease (PD) were observed in the wtKRAS group. One Complete Response (CR), 26 Partial Response (PR), 8 Stable Disease (SD) and 7 Progression Disease (PD) were observed in the mKRAS group. CR+PR were 7 in wtKRAS (21%) and 27 in mKRAS (64%), with a statistical significant difference in favour of mutated KRAS patients (p 0.003). CR+PR were 4 in wtKRAS (25%) and 19 in mKRAS (76%), in first-line with FOLFOX-6 schedule, with a statistical significant difference in favour of mu- tated KRAS patients (p = 0.006). CR+PR were 3 in wtKRAS and 8 in mKRAS, in second-line with FOLFOX-6 schedule, without a statistical significant difference. Median progression free sur- vival (PFS) was 8 mts in wtKRAS and 10 mts in mKRAS (p = 0.024), comprehensive of front-line and second-line treated pa- tients. PFS was 6.8 mts in wtKRAS and 10.7 mts in mKRAS (p 0.013), in first-line. PFS was 8 mts in wtKRAS and 7.9 mts in mKRAS, in second-line without a statistical significant differ- ence.

Discussion. Our data, if confirmed in larger series and in a prospective setting, suggest that activating mutation of KRAS oncogene could be a predictive biomarker of response to oxali- platin. Evaluation of molecular pathways, involved in oxaliplatin metabolism and potentially interfering with KRAS, is ongoing.

Background. Statins are lipid-lowering drugs widely exploit- ed in prevention and treatment of cardiovascular events. A large body of evidence showed pleiotropic effects of statins, indepen- dently of cholesterol reduction, resulting either in protective or neutral effects in the incidence of several tumours. With regard to recent data supporting a protective effect of statins on colorectal cancer, we studied whether statin medications are associated with a reduced risk of colon cancer using record-linkage of health care administrative databases.

Methods. We conducted a population-based study by record- linkage of different health databases (2002-2008), including hospi- tal discharges (SDO), pharmaceutical prescriptions (PF) and ana- graphic archives. Patients aged 45 or more were included in this study. Statin medication users, identified from PF (ATC7 code C10AA), were defined as patients with at least 3 annual prescrip- tions and with a chronic use during the observation time. For each case, the date of first diagnosis of colon cancer was identified from SDO (ICD9-CM code 153) and only incident cases were consid- ered. Logistic regression analyses, adjusted for age, sex and Charl- son comorbidity index, were performed to estimate the association between statin medications and the incidence of colon cancer.

Results. A total of 1,722,676 patients, including 1-2 years statin users (7.5%), 3 or more years statin users (10.1%) and non- users (82.4%) were selected. The population was composed of 45.3% males and 54.7% females with the following age groups:

45-64 (57%), 65-84 (37.3%) and 85 or more years old (5.7%).

Compared to non-users, the odds ratio for colon cancer adjusted for age, sex and comorbidities (Charlson index) was 0.86 (95%

CI, 0.81-0.91) in 1-2 years statin-users and 0.56 (95% CI, 0.53- 0.60) in 3 or more years statin-users.

Conclusions. Our findings suggest that statin use might be as- sociated with a reduced risk of colon cancer. Colon cancer chemoprevention was further enhanced with increasing time of statin exposure.

Background. KRAS wild-type mutational status is necessary but not sufficient to get benefit from EGFR inhibition. Predictive markers are currently being evaluated including other EGFR downstream pathways and EGFR ligands. In the present study we investigated early hypomagnesemia as a predictor of efficacy and outcome in terms of TTP and OS in a selected cohort of pa-

tients affected by advanced colorectal adenocarcinoma KRAS wild-type cetuximab-treated.

Methods. 143 patients affected by stage IV and histologically confirmed colorectal adenocarcinoma KRAS wild-type receiving cetuximab + irinotecan as third-line anticancer treatment and re- sistant to oxaliplatin- and irinotecan-based chemotherapy were included. Magnesium plasma levels were measured before and the 1st, 7, 14, 21, 28 days after cetuximab + irinotecan infusion.

Results. The median magnesium basal value showed a statisti- cally significant decrease after the start of cetuximab plus irinote- can anticancer treatment (at 28 days, p <0.0001). Patients with an early decrease of magnesium levels >50% compared to the basal level had a higher tumor response rate (55.8% vs 16.7%, p

<0.0001), a longer TTP (6.3 vs 3.6, p <0.0001) and a longer me- dian OS (11.0 vs 8.1, p = 0.002).

Conclusions. We have shown that early hypomagnesemia could be a predictor of efficacy and outcome in those patients harboring a wild type KRAS status treated with cetuximab + irinotecan. Magnesium circulating level is an easy and economi- cally inexpensive biomarker to routinely and serially be detected in patients cetuximab-treated.

Background. In vitro and in vivo studies have demonstrated a significant modulation of EGFR endogenous ligand levels by ce- tuximab administration. It has been suggested that such modifica- tions might be related with clinical benefit from anti-EGFRs in mCRC patients.

Method. Plasma concentrations of AR were assessed by ELISA in a cohort of 45 chemorefractory mCRC patients, treated with biweekly cetuximab plus irinotecan. Plasma levels were measured before (day1) and one hour after the first administra- tion of cetuximab (day1-1hr).

Results. Seven out of 34 (21%) KRAS wild-type patients re- sponded. Among KRAS wild-type patients, AR levels rapidly in- creased after the first administration of cetuximab (day1-1hr vs day1: p <0.01). A significantly higher increase in AR levels was observed among unresponsive patients (2.3% vs 53.4%; t-test: p

= 0.025). Increasing AR day1-1hr levels were related to shorter PFS (HR:1.006 [95% CI: 1.000 -1.012]; p = 0.058) and OS (HR:1.010 [95% CI: 1.003-1.018]; p = 0.0063). Similarly, among KRAS and BRAF wild-type patients (N = 27), a higher increase

KRAS codon 12 and 13 activating mutations are widely recog- nised as predictors of resistance to the treatment with anti-EGFR monoclonal antibodies (Cetuximab) in metastatic colorectal can- cer (mCRC) patients (Karapetis et al, 2008; Amado et al, 2008).

However, a significant percentage of KRAS wild-type patients doesn’t respond to therapy and shows a progression of the dis- ease. Based on retrospectively studies, the European Medicine Agency has restricted the Cetuximab use to the KRAS 12 and 13 wild-type patients.

A recent study has also found a correlation between BRAF V600E mutation and Cetuximab resistance (Di Nicolantonio et al, 2008).

Moreover additional KRAS-activating mutations, involving codons 61 and 146, are further responsible for the pharmacologi- cal resistance to Cetuximab.

We evaluated 39 mCRC patients for KRAS codons 12 and 13 mutations with Pyrosequencing: 28 of them were wild-type. They were categorised in two groups: 20 people were responders or showed a stable disease (71%, 1stgroup); 5 people were non-re- sponders (18%, 2ndgroup) and 1 person unfortunately died. Then we screened patients for codons 61 and 146 mutations: in the 1st group none of the patient carried any mutation and progression- free survival (PFS) was 5.4 months. Instead, there were 1 KRAS 61- mutated patient and 1 KRAS 146- mutated patient in the 2nd group; PFS was 2.2 months.

In conclusion, codon 61 and 146 KRAS mutation testing should be part of routine standard to select patients for therapy with Cetuximab; this selection tool should reduce unnecessary toxicities and costs.

Liver metastasis is a common event and the major cause of death in colorectal carcinoma (CRC) patients. We investigated events occurring in the process of metastasis analyzing tumor suppressor methylation and K-RAS/BRAF status in primary CRC and in the corresponding liver metastasis.

Primary tumor and liver metastatic tissues of 75 patients af- fected by mCRC have been characterized for promoter methyla- tion of p16, RASSF1A and RAR beta suppressor genes by Quan- titative Methylation Specific PCR (QMSP). Moreover, all cases were analyzed for K-RAS (codons 12 and 13) and BRAF (codon 600) mutations.

RAR beta, RASSF1A and p16 genes resulted methylated in 82%, 34.7% and 25.3% of primary tumors respectively. Interest- ingly, RASSF1A and p16 resulted significantly more frequently methylated in liver metastasis than in primary site (p = 0.015 and p <0.01, respectively). On the contrary, RAR beta methylation percentage was significantly lower in metastasis with respect to primary site (p = 1.2x10-6).

As regards methylation content, RASSF1A methylation status is significantly higher in liver metastasis with respect to primary tumor (Wilcoxcon p = 0.000) underlying the role of this gene in liver metastatic progression.

In our series K-RAS resulted mutated in 39% and BRAF in 2% of cases. An identical K-RAS/BRAF mutational status was found both in primary and in metastatic sites. The 2 genes alter- ations also resulted mutually exclusive. Both methylation fre- quency and level seem to be unrelated to gene mutation, apart for RASSF1A (20% of RASSF1A methylated cases are also K-RAS mutated, p = 0.05). Accordingly to what reported in the previous literature, RASSF1A promoter hypermethylation occurs domi- nantly in tumors with K-RAS wild type, even if the quantity of methylation is lower. On the contrary, K-RAS mutations, particu- larly G12D and G13D, were associated to high methylation level of RASSF1A gene stressing the function of this gene in strength- ening the apoptotic role of K-RAS in primary site.

These evidences underlie epigenetic differences between pri- mary tumors and metastasis, supporting the role of oncosuppres- sor methylation in facilitating metastatic progression.

Purpose. This is a retrospective study that examines the effi- cacy and utility of local radiofrequency ablation (RFA) in man- agement of hepatic metastases from colon-rectal cancer (CRC).

Materials and methods. From 3/05 to 6/09, 34 patients (pts), 17 men, 17 women, with a total of 70 liver metastases of CRC were treated with echografic-guided RFA. The median age of pts

was 67 years (range 40-81). 30 of 34 pts had 1-, 3-, and 6- month follow-up and 26/34 had a 12-month follow-up. The 1-month FU demonstrated total necrosis (referred as the absence of lesion vas- cularity in contrast enhanced CT scan and cyst-like appearance of the lesion) in 43/70 lesions (60%) and partial necrosis (referred as residual enhancing viable tumor in contrast enhanced CT scan) in 11/70 (16%). The 6-month FU revealed new liver mts in 15/34 pts (44%) and extra-hepatic disease in other 4/34 cases (12%).

The remaining 16/34 (47%) pts were “free” of disease.

Results. The overall median survival (from the time of initial diagnosis of all 34 pts was 58.5 months. Patients survival time (from the time of the first RFA session) ranged from 2 to 54 months, with estimated median survival of 24 months. The over- all survival rate at 1-2-3 years was respectively of 75.8%, 54.5%, and 29.1%. In a total of 45 RFA sessions, none of our pts devel- oped major complications; 10 pts had grade 2, 3 pts grade 3 (overall 29%) asymptomatic hepatic toxicity. Five (8%) pts com- plained of mild pain at the ablation site requiring analgesic treat- ment, and 3 (10%) had fever (up to 38°C) for one day. No extra- hepatic seeding occurred due to RFA treatment.

Conclusion. Our study revealed that RFA appears to be an ef- fective, safe and relatively simple alternative procedure and may join successfully a multitreatment protocol for this type of malig- nancy. There is a need for more research to determine efficacy and utility of RFA to increase local-recurrence-free, progression- free as well as overall survival for pts with CRC.
